About Digital Realty Trust, Inc.
Digital Realty Trust, Inc. is a real estate investment firm specializing in Core strategies. It primarily targets investments in data center properties, including colocation facilities, powered base buildings, and data center suites. The firm focuses its real estate investments globally across six continents, targeting markets in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and the Asia-Pacific region. Digital Realty Trust, Inc. was founded in 2004 and is based in Austin, Texas.
Sector: Real Estate. Industry: REIT - Specialty. First dividend on our records: Dec 29, 2004. 87 payments tracked.
DLR dividend FAQ
When is DLR's next ex-dividend date?
DLR's next ex-dividend date is Sep 15, 2026 (in 7 days, declared by the company). You must own the shares before that date to receive the payment of about $1.22 per share, expected on Sep 30, 2026.
How often does DLR pay dividends?
DLR pays dividends every quarter, 4 times a year. The most recent payment was $1.22 per share with an ex-date of Jun 15, 2026.
What is DLR's dividend yield?
DLR's trailing 12-month dividend yield is 2.58%, based on $4.88 per share paid over the last year and a share price of $189.50. The forward yield, using the indicated annual rate of $4.88 per share, is 2.58%.
How much does DLR pay per share?
DLR pays about $1.22 per share each quarter, which works out to roughly $4.88 per share a year. 100 shares would collect about $488.00 a year.
Has DLR grown or cut its dividend?
Over the last 5 years the regular payout has grown at 1.4% a year (+0.0% over the last year). There has been no cut to a regular payment in the last 5 years.
